Output 63c8318a4ccca32f011e1751323b79f67b080745034dc19dc228a20b8b612a84:0

value
1481322938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 316b32e1b58eb85b642fec3e95444710a672f5b0 OP_EQUALVERIFY OP_CHECKSIG
address
15WJXhbNdrPjfHJwpSQQX3VznUpFZ7Pe3T
transaction
63c8318a4ccca32f011e1751323b79f67b080745034dc19dc228a20b8b612a84
spent
true